Game Preview

Review all grammar points

  •  English    36     Public
    Past tenses and Present tenses
  •   Study   Slideshow
  • She (write) three reports this morning, and now she (work) on the final one.
    has written - is working
  •  15
  • I (visit) Paris three times, but the last time I (go) was two years ago.
    have visited - went
  •  15
  • He (break) his leg, so he (not play) in the last match.
    has broken - didn't play
  •  15
  • While she (study), she (receive) an important email.
    was studying - received
  •  15
  • By the time the rain (stop), we (wait) for over an hour.
    stopped - had waited / had been waiting
  •  15
  • I (study) engineering, but before that, I (work) in marketing.
    am studying - worked
  •  15
  • She (travel) to France next week, but last summer she (go) to Italy.
    is travelling - went
  •  15
  • He (practice) the piano for years before he (perform) on stage.
    had been practicing - performed
  •  15
  • She (read) a lot about nutrition, so she (change) her diet last month.
    had read - changed
  •  15
  • Find the mistake: I was sleeping when my dad has called me.
    has called
  •  15
  • Find the mistake: While they played football, it was raining heavily.
    were playing
  •  15
  • Find the mistake: After the teacher explains the lesson, we started the exercise.
    explains
  •  15
  • I have seen that movie last night.
    have seen
  •  15
  • Find the mistake: I have lived here since five years.
    since
  •  15
  • Find the mistake: She never ate sushi before.
    has never eaten
  •  15
  • Find the mistake: They had gone to the party before she invites them.
    invites
  •  15